The 10pre delivers everything you need to turn your computer into a powerful 24-bit/192 kHz digital audio workstation.

The 10pre connects to a Mac, PC or iOS device with the included 40 Gbps USB-C cable (compatible with Thunderbolt 3/4, USB4, USB3 and USB2) for up to 256 audio channels (128 in and 128 out), depending on the host computer connection. Class-compliant firmware and reputable MOTU drivers work with all your favorite audio apps, delivering industry-leading, ultra-low round trip latency (RTL) performance less than 2 ms at 96 kHz with high-performance DAW hosts. USB audio class-compliant firmware allows connection to your iPad™ or any iOS™ device via USB-C or a standard camera connection kit (Lightning adapter, sold separately).

The 10pre is equally well-suited for studio and stage. As an interface or standalone mixer, the 10pre provides 26 separate inputs and 28 separate outputs, including ten XLR/TRS “combo” mic/line/guitar inputs with individual gain/pad/phantom power and dedicated send/return inserts on inputs 1-2, 8 balanced 1/4-inch TRS analog (line-level) outputs, two banks of 8-channel optical I/O, and two independent front-panel headphone outs. Renowned ESS Sabre32™ DAC technology delivers superb analog performance.

Connect all of your studio gear, including microphones, guitars, synths, keyboards, drum machines and effects processors. Record, monitor, and process all of these live inputs with no latency and no processor strain on your computer. Powerful 32-bit floating point DSP delivers 64-channel mixing with 64 inputs, 32 busses, and effects processing, including reverb, 4-band double-precision EQ, high-pass filter, gate and compression at all sample rates up to 96 kHz.

Use two Gigabit network ports to daisy-chain multiple units using standard network cabling, or add an AVB switch to build a network with multiple interfaces and computers with ultra-low network latency, even over long cable runs (hundreds of meters). Stream hundreds of audio channels among devices and computers on the network. The 10pre is compatible with the new 16A (2025) and 848 interfaces, plus previous-generation MOTU AVB devices.

Take control of your recording sessions with talkback. Connect up to three sets of speakers and check your mixes instantly with A/B/C speaker select switching using front-panel buttons, along with mute and sum-to-mono buttons. Stream your sessions to the web with loopback channels and your customized mix of any 10pre inputs.

After recording and mixing in the studio, take the 10pre on stage for operation as a stand-alone mixer with effects. Control everything over Wi-Fi from the CueMix Pro™ app running on your laptop, tablet and smartphone.

From studio to stage, the 10pre delivers exceptional sound quality, state-of-the-art operation and rock-solid performance.

Specifications

Sample Rates44.1, 48, 88.2, 96, 176.4, 192 kHz
Mic/Line/Instrument Inputs10 x XLR/TRS combo jacks; Individual -20 dB pad and 48V phantom power; Preamp gain: +74 dB in 1 dB increments; 1 MΩ impedance on line/instr inputs; Independent balanced send/return inserts on channels 1-2
Analog Inputs2 x 1/4" insert returns (balanced TRS line inputs when no mic connected); Max level: +21 dBu; +20 dB digital gain on each input
Analog Outputs8 x 1/4" TRS line out (balanced, DC coupled); Max level: +21 dBu; -99 dB digital trim per output; 2 x 1/4" TRS stereo headphone outs
Digital I/O2 banks (16 ch) ADAT optical I/O @ 1x sample rates; 2 banks (8 ch) S/MUX optical I/O @ 2x sample rates; Bank A switchable to stereo TOSLink I/O (optical S/PDIF)
Computer I/O 2 x Thunderbolt 4 / USB 4.1 (40 Gbps) Type-C
• USB3 / USB2 compatible, class compliant (no driver required)
1 x Thunderbolt-compatible / USB4 GEN3 C-to-C cable (2m, included)
Provides 15W power downstream / 0W upstream
Compatible with USB2 Type A (C-to-A cable sold separately)
Round Trip Latency (RTL): ~1.8 ms (32-sample buffer @ 96K)
Total Audio I/O26 in / 28 out (54 total) @ 1x; 18 in / 16 out (34 total) @ 2x; 10 in / 12 out (22 total) @ 4x sample rates
Headphone2 x 1/4" TRS stereo; Output impedance: <1Ω; Max output: 13.3 dBu
Networking2x Gigabit AVB Ethernet ports; 16 AVB streams in/out up to 96 kHz; 8 streams in/out at 176.4 or 192 kHz; Up to 128 channels I/O (96 kHz); Supports 1722.1 and AAF formats; Stream format configurable per stream
Sync I/O1 x BNC Word Clock In; 1 x BNC Word Clock Out/Thru; Sample rates 44.1–192 kHz
Front Panel2 x 1/4" TRS headphone outs; Encoders for headphone volume, input select, preamp gain, menu navigation, main volume; 12 total switches; 3.9" 480×128 RGB TFT display; Latching power button
PowerInternal 100–240V autoswitching; 50–60 Hz, 1.0A max
Dimensions and Weight19 x 12.25 x 1.75 in (48.26 x 31.1 x 4.44 cm); 11 lbs (5 kg)
System Requirements (Mac)Intel Core i3 or Apple Silicon; macOS 12+; 4 GB RAM (8+ recommended); Thunderbolt 3+ or USB port; ≥500 GB drive
System Requirements (Windows)Intel Core i3 or AMD equivalent; Windows 11 23H2+ (x64); 4 GB RAM (8+ recommended); Thunderbolt 3+ or USB port; ≥500 GB drive
System Requirements (iOS)iOS 17.5 or later (M-series iPad for low-latency Thunderbolt)
Class-Compliant SupportUSB audio class compliant for plug-and-play on macOS or iOS
Included SoftwareCueMix Pro (macOS, Windows, iOS); Drivers; MOTU Performer Lite; 6GB of loops and sounds from Big Fish Audio, LucidSamples, Loopmasters, MOTU
Analog I/O Performance Line Out: 1/4" TRS balanced, tip hot; DR: 125 dB; THD+N: -114 dB (0.0002%); Max level: +21 dBu
Mic Input: XLR balanced, pin 2 hot; DR: 118 dB; THD+N: -114 dB; EIN: -129 dBu; Max level: 0 dBu (no pad); Gain: +74 dB
Headphones: 1/4" TRS stereo; DR: 118 dB; THD+N: -110 dB; Max level: 13.3 dBu; Output Impedance: <1Ω
Host Audio Channel Count (In/Out) Thunderbolt 4 / USB4: 128 / 128 / 64
USB3 (driver): 128 / 64 / 32
USB3 (class compliant): 128 / 64 / 32
USB2 (driver): 64 / 32 / 18
USB2 (class compliant): 64 / 32 / 18
Compatible macOS SoftwareMOTU Performer Lite, Digital Performer, Avid Pro Tools (v9+), Logic Pro, GarageBand, Ableton Live, Studio One, Cubase, Reaper, Kontakt, Waves, and more
Compatible Windows SoftwareMOTU Performer Lite, Digital Performer, Avid Pro Tools (v9+), Ableton Live, Cakewalk Sonar, Reaper, FL Studio, Kontakt, Studio One, Magix Vegas Pro, Sound Forge, Acid, Cubase, Waves, and more
